Abstract
An interference level is determined in an uplink portion of a wireless communication link between a wireless device and an access node. A traffic class of data is identified in a first portion of the uplink portion, and resource blocks in a second portion of the uplink portion are selected based on the determined interference level and the identified traffic class. The wireless device is sent an allocation of the selected resource blocks in the second portion of the uplink portion, and control channel information is received from the wireless device in the uplink portion in the selected resource blocks.
